**Action item PM-7:** The Feedwright podcast validator rejected valid feeds for 14 hours because of an overly strict duration-format check. Support saw roughly 40 tickets. The check is now relaxed and a regression test added. Support team: when customers report false rejections, confirm their feed against the updated ruleset before escalating. Canned responses and the current validation rules are documented on the internal page below.

wiki page, kahog-hahig: https://vault.zemvargrid.internal/display/deploy/repo/settings/merge_requests/job/settings/6f3b933774dbc5320a4daa18

Several third-party plugins for the GiveNote donation-receipt mailer are failing signature checks after the 5.1 platform update. Cause: the verification endpoint now enforces the newer signature scheme, and plugins signed under the old scheme are rejected at load time, so receipts queue but never send. Plugin authors should rebuild against the 5.1 SDK and re-sign their packages before resubmitting to the directory. Old signatures will stop validating entirely next month. Re-sign using the platform key provided below.

rollout seal: bky19_dKDibdZ919JxzHaqRxm

## Vendor Note: Garage Occupancy Feed

The occupancy feed for the Millbrook garages comes from Stallsense, polled every five minutes by our Curbline service. Contract renews each April; outages under two hours are not credited. Stallsense occasionally rotates endpoint certificates without notice, which breaks polling. For feed disputes or certificate issues, write to their integrations desk at the address below.

escalation mailbox, kagef-kawef: frador_zorix@tolvaqlabs.internal

Capacity note for onboarding engineers: the Lanternfall session service had a bug where expired tokens triggered refresh storms, roughly tripling auth traffic at peak. The fix staggers refreshes with jitter, but headroom is still tight on the auth tier. Before adjusting pool sizes, read the incident writeup first. The values below reflect the steady-state limits we validated after the patch shipped.

limits module of bahap-yaweg:
BUDGETS = {
    "praion": 741,
    "istax": 629,
    "holdor": 926,
    "ulaion": 219,
    "gorwyn": 412,
}